Fuel regulator for boost?
Alright - I've searched ith no luck so here go's -
Can the stock 6.0l truck fuel regulator that is located on the fuel rail handle boost? Or do I need to get one that will adjust with boost? Thanks.

#2
The stock one on my truck works just fine. I have run it up to 12 psi boost pressure and see 68 psi or better fuel line pressure. I run a Walbro 255 lph inline pump and the stock in-tank pump and fuel lines.
